diff options
author | android-build-team Robot <android-build-team-robot@google.com> | 2017-06-23 07:12:40 +0000 |
---|---|---|
committer | android-build-team Robot <android-build-team-robot@google.com> | 2017-06-23 07:12:40 +0000 |
commit | acddf19c29878be42525a0144cf60f94b8982539 (patch) | |
tree | 658a2f8a9f071a8154007b56291d2f6fe53b3f07 | |
parent | a41e3f080eaacd8a50130f6327704c40a29e8453 (diff) | |
parent | ee47a2bdd372e7ee677f8ceb3d7ed7d993e55d6b (diff) | |
download | ethernet-android-8.0.0_r2.tar.gz |
release-request-160c4b31-7fa0-4e2b-aabe-85380836a1ce-for-git_oc-release-4129081 snap-temp-L15300000077039010android-security-8.0.0_r54android-security-8.0.0_r53android-security-8.0.0_r52android-cts-8.0_r9android-cts-8.0_r8android-cts-8.0_r7android-cts-8.0_r6android-cts-8.0_r5android-cts-8.0_r4android-cts-8.0_r3android-cts-8.0_r26android-cts-8.0_r25android-cts-8.0_r24android-cts-8.0_r23android-cts-8.0_r22android-cts-8.0_r21android-cts-8.0_r20android-cts-8.0_r2android-cts-8.0_r19android-cts-8.0_r18android-cts-8.0_r17android-cts-8.0_r16android-cts-8.0_r15android-cts-8.0_r14android-cts-8.0_r13android-cts-8.0_r12android-cts-8.0_r11android-cts-8.0_r10android-cts-8.0_r1android-8.0.0_r9android-8.0.0_r7android-8.0.0_r51android-8.0.0_r50android-8.0.0_r49android-8.0.0_r48android-8.0.0_r47android-8.0.0_r46android-8.0.0_r45android-8.0.0_r44android-8.0.0_r43android-8.0.0_r42android-8.0.0_r41android-8.0.0_r40android-8.0.0_r4android-8.0.0_r39android-8.0.0_r38android-8.0.0_r37android-8.0.0_r36android-8.0.0_r35android-8.0.0_r32android-8.0.0_r31android-8.0.0_r30android-8.0.0_r3android-8.0.0_r29android-8.0.0_r28android-8.0.0_r2android-8.0.0_r17android-8.0.0_r16android-8.0.0_r15android-8.0.0_r13android-8.0.0_r12android-8.0.0_r11android-8.0.0_r10android-8.0.0_r1security-oc-releaseoreo-security-releaseoreo-releaseoreo-r6-releaseoreo-r5-releaseoreo-r4-releaseoreo-r3-releaseoreo-r2-releaseoreo-cts-releaselinaro-oreo
Change-Id: I0a415f4ddaf34e718eba581504c27548739e1204
-rw-r--r-- | java/com/android/server/ethernet/EthernetNetworkFactory.java |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/java/com/android/server/ethernet/EthernetNetworkFactory.java b/java/com/android/server/ethernet/EthernetNetworkFactory.java index 7ff3f6c..d6d0def 100644 --- a/java/com/android/server/ethernet/EthernetNetworkFactory.java +++ b/java/com/android/server/ethernet/EthernetNetworkFactory.java @@ -208,7 +208,7 @@ class EthernetNetworkFactory { InterfaceConfiguration config = mNMService.getInterfaceConfig(iface); if (config == null) { - Log.e(TAG, "Null iterface config for " + iface + ". Bailing out."); + Log.e(TAG, "Null interface config for " + iface + ". Bailing out."); return; } @@ -220,7 +220,9 @@ class EthernetNetworkFactory { Log.e(TAG, "Interface unexpectedly changed from " + iface + " to " + mIface); mNMService.setInterfaceDown(iface); } - } catch (RemoteException e) { + } catch (RemoteException | IllegalStateException e) { + // Either the system is crashing or the interface has disappeared. Just ignore the + // error; we haven't modified any state because we only do that if our calls succeed. Log.e(TAG, "Error upping interface " + mIface + ": " + e); } } |